Sean “Diddy” Combs allegedly paid Instagram influencer Jade Ramey a “monthly stipend” for sex work, according to a newly amended lawsuit against the embattled music mogul.

The $30 million lawsuit filed by producer Rodney “Lil Rod” Jones in February, and amended on Monday, alleged Combs, 54, “bragged about having several women on a monthly stipend.”

The civil complaint named Ramey, Combs’ former girlfriend Yung Miami, also known as Caresha Rameka Brownlee, and 50 Cent’s ex Daphne Joy as the alleged recipients of the cash-for-sex payouts.

The trio of women “were paid a monthly fee to work as Mr. Combs’ sex workers,” according to the court filings.

They received payment via wire transfer from Love Records accountant Robin Greenhill, the suit claimed.

“It is unclear if they were provided the appropriate United States federal tax documents for these payments or if they independently declared these payments on their taxes,” the filing stated.

Combs and his team denied all of the producer’s allegations, with his attorney, Shawn Holley, telling Page Six that “Lil Rod is nothing more than a liar” who is after money.

“His reckless name-dropping about events that are pure fiction and simply did not happen is nothing more than a transparent attempt to garner headlines,” Holley claimed.

Here’s what we know about the allegations against Sean “Diddy” Combs

  • Sean “Diddy” Comb’s homes in Los Angeles and Miami were raided by Homeland Security amid a possible connection with an ongoing sex-trafficking investigation.
  • Authorities targeted the rapper’s homes to seize phones and computers, sources told The Post.
  • Combs was spotted outside a Miami airport slowly strolling back and forth Monday just hours after the raids, according to reports.
  • Brendan Paul, a music producer and basketball player, was arrested on drug charges at a Miami airport while attempting to board Combs’ private jet. Paul has been accused of being a “drug mule” for Combs in a federal lawsuit.
  • At least four Jane Does and one John Doe have been interviewed by New York prosecutors in connection to sex-trafficking allegations and a RICO case, sources told Rolling Stone.
  • Combs’ ex-girlfriend Cassie (Cassandra Ventura) filed a lawsuit against him in November 2023 on several allegations, including rape and physical abuse for over a decade.
  • Combs and Cassie settled the lawsuit one day after she filed it.
  • In November 2023, the rapper was accused of drugging, filming and sexually assaulting a woman on a date in 1991.
  • The lawsuit describes how Combs drove the alleged victim to a music studio “where she could not get out of the car” before taking her “to a place he was staying to sexually assault her.”
  • A third woman filed a lawsuit against the celebrity in November 2023, claiming that he and singer-songwriter Aaron Hall took turns sexually assaulting her and a friend in the early 1990s.
  • The woman, listed as Jane Doe in the lawsuit, claimed that a couple of days after the assault, Combs came to the home where she and her friend were staying and violently attacked her.
  • In December 2023, Combs was hit with a fourth sexual assault lawsuit that accused him and others of sexually assaulting a 17-year-old girl at his NYC recording studio after drugging her and supplying her with alcohol.

Besides Jones’ lawsuit, Combs has found himself in the crosshairs of Homeland Security’s ongoing sex trafficking investigation, which saw federal agents raid his homes in Los Angeles and Miami on Monday.

Combs’ attorney Aaron Dyer condemned the searches of the rapper’s properties as “a gross overuse of military-level force” and “a witch hunt based on meritless accusations made in civil lawsuits.”

In November, Combs swiftly settled a lawsuit by his longtime ex-girlfriend, R&B singer Cassie, who accused him of sexual abuse, including rape.

Another woman claimed the rapper and businessman raped her about 20 years ago, when she was 17.

Diddy has strongly denied all the allegations against him, writing on social media in December: “Sickening allegations have been made against me by individuals looking for a quick payday.

“Let me be absolutely clear: I did not do any of the awful things being alleged. I will fight for my name, my family and for the truth.”
